<h2>What Is Micro Brewing?</h2>
<p>When you are in the beer brewing circles you have probably heard of micro brewing. If you have never heard of it, here you will learn what really micro brewing is.</p>
<p>To make the explanation very simple, micro brewing is most of the time refered to a beer that is homebrewed or that is brewed in small pub in your local area.</p>
<p>The real term<strong> &#8220;micro-brewing&#8221; </strong>was first usedn in the United Kingdom around the 1970&#8242;s. In that time they used it to describe very traditional beer called cask ale and to call smaller batches that made their own beer.</p>
<p>For very long period of time micro brew was used to characterize only the smaller brewery and how much volume of their beer they produced.</p>
<p><span style="text-decoration: underline;"><em><strong>For example:</strong></em></span><br />
Beer breweries that produced less than 15,000 beer barrels per year were characterized as micro breweries.</p>
<p>But today <strong>micro brewing</strong> became so popular that you can see this term to be used all over the world, which decribe small breweries offering very unique beer flavor that is brewed to service small areas.</p>
<p>When you will talk to some beer connoisseurs, they will quickly tell you that beer that is brewed in these micro breweries is often times the best tasting beer. It is due to the freedom they have in experimenting with special beer recipes.</p>
<p>When you taste beer that is made in micro breweries, you will soon recognize it&#8217;s distinct flavor and you would even feel that this beer is much richer than beer brewed in big breweries.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h2>Making Your First Batch of Homebrew Beer</h2>
<p>It is really amazing that beer making at your home is very easy to do. So with little effort everyone can start brewing their own beer at home without the need of going to the local store buying bottles of beer. And once you start <strong>making your own beer </strong>you will do it forever, I guarantee that.</p>
<p>With beer making kits and many beer making recipes they are out there, you can create huge beer inventory for yourself, your family and friends.</p>
<p>When you search on the internet you can find many suppliers of beer making tools and ingrediences. These can be pre-hopped, un-hopped malt extract that come in over thirty various options of grains you can crush up and steep for your beer. There are many types of brewers yeast and other additional ingredients to give your own beer special taste according your imagination.</p>
<p>Then you just need some room to set up all your tools, kits and ingrediences and you are ready to <em><strong>make your first batch of homebrew beer</strong></em>. Once you have all the tools you need to brew your beer the right way, you can start making your first batch of home made beer.</p>
<p>Decide what type of beer you want to brew first. I think this decision is very hard to make because there are so many types of beer you can produce.</p>
<p>You can have beer that is light, dark, pale and amber or there are German recipes, English, Irish, American and many more. Your determining factor should be the flavor, so you should decide what flavor you want to do first. Read through the over <strong>600 Beer Making Recipe E-book</strong> and start with the one you like the most.</p>
<p>Before you start brewing make sure your equipment is clean. The best is to sanitize it. Do this before and after every beer batch you make at home. This will avoid many health problems later.</p>
<p>Simply wash everything with warm water and let everything to dry. Now you will be ready to do your first batch of homebrew beer.</p>
<p>Basically you mix the water with the malt extract. Let it come to a boiling point. Use either the pre-hopped or un-hopped extract based on your recipe.</p>
<p>After you do that you need to cool down the mixture, so put the brew kettle into a sink full of cold water. When the temperature falls below one hundred, you can ferment it in a sanitized container;</p>
<p>The last step will be adding the brewers yeast. This is what gives the flavor to the beer. You can get any type of this yeast, so choose the one that you think will give a great taste or just follow the beer making recipe.</p>
<p>Now, when you add everything you should, let the beer sit and ferment for 8 to 10 days. Then let it stand at room temperature for about two days after all the bubbling stops.</p>
<p>When it&#8217;s done, you are ready to <strong>put your beer into a bottles</strong>. So first pour the beer into a bucket and add 3/4 cup of sugar. Fill the bottles you have purchased to about an inch from the top and apply a beer cap.</p>
<p>In this state you still need to leave the beer to get carbonated for 10 days. You can place your new beer batch into a fridge and let it cool down. Beer really taste the best when it&#8217;s chilled.</p>

<h4>Making Your Own Beer at Home Requirements</h4>
<p>Here is the list of items you will need to start making your own beer at home:</p>
<ul>
<li>malt extract</li>
<li>water</li>
<li>brewers yeast</li>
</ul>
<p>See, it is not many things and that is what make beer making very easy, but very fun to do.</p>
<p>When you are buying the <strong>malt extract</strong>, you will usually find them in the for of syrup, but if you plan to store malt extract for longer period of time, get the dry one.</p>
<p>There are many kinds of malt extract, just do research online or ask the clerk in your local liquor store. For faster service I recommend you go online, compare all the types of malt extract and then order the one you will pick as the best one for you.</p>
<p>When using water, try to get spring water since your beer will be much tastier. If you just want to try couple batches of beer without much of an investment you can use tap water as well. It still amazes me that many people have no idea that beer is made of a lot of water.</p>
<p>The third part of beer making is <strong>brewers yeast</strong>. What this yeast does to the beer making process is that it ferments the malts and the sugars into the alcohol. This step is the one that releases carbon dioxide to your beer.</p>
